The global Farm Animal External Dewormer Market size was valued at approximately USD 900.0 million in 2025 and is projected to reach USD 1,550.0 million by 2035, growing at a CAGR of 5.7% during the forecast period. This market encompasses products and solutions aimed at controlling parasitic infections in farm animals to improve their health, yield, and productivity. The industry ecosystem includes manufacturers, distributors, veterinary service providers, and regulatory bodies. The sector primarily serves livestock such as cattle, sheep, goats, and pigs, supporting agricultural efficiency and animal welfare globally.

The Farm Animal External Dewormer Market is characterized by moderate consolidation with prominent players like Zoetis, Boehringer Ingelheim, and Merck Animal Health commanding substantial market positions. Competitive strategies are driven by product differentiation, technological integration, and geographical diversification.
